Output 73ecaee6033488bfb5ac851850d70bd2edeb6c6a75055457f78acadf3441de74:0

value
658000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bc63609af1a3273164a5d214cd3c7d43b5ea6a OP_EQUAL
address
3KMQ21Rd4nws6bKTqt6NUxYpxeqbxhyYLt
transaction
73ecaee6033488bfb5ac851850d70bd2edeb6c6a75055457f78acadf3441de74
spent
true